Art in Vain

“All art is quite useless.” -Oscar Wilde

Out with you, worthless Mona Lisa,
we have no need for your silent mystery.

Out, out, starry night,
Out, landscapes, out, sunsets,
Begone with your picturesque views of reality.

Out with you, abstraction,
your lack of meaning is maddening.
Photography, leave us,
we can see just fine without your clumsy lens.
Leave us, high contrast views of New York
and fine lines of the Eiffel Tower,
and to the nude model reclining on the chair,
Go put on some clothes and make something with your life.

Out with you, poetry,
and take your clouded messages with you.
Music, we have no use for you,
our souls can be stirred without your melodious sentiment.

Out, out, architecture,
and you too, design,
You are worthless to us.

Out, contours of the body,
Out with you, rhythmous heartbeat.
Out out out, pulsating lungs.

Colors and textures, leave this place,
Beauty, depart from me.
We do not need you in a world such as this.
